Moor Lane is in Hapsford, Frodsham and in Chester district. WA6 0JY is located in the Sandstone elect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Eddisbury.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ding WA6 0JY,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 53.7%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Safety

Is Moor Lane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Moor Lane was 59.1 per 1,000 residents, which is 20.0% lower than the Gowy Rural average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Moor Lane has the 11th highest crime rate of 53 local areas in Gowy Rural and the 405th highest crime rate of 1,153 local areas in Cheshire West and Chester .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 53.8 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-50.0%.
